Output ed8eb9007f01a21a4fb325b1b67e05e20c7e33e82a37417616018a484f9d1526:1

value
43534119
script pubkey
OP_0 OP_PUSHBYTES_20 d3090e455af0a253534978f52104bd7d61c0e75a
address
bc1q6vysu3267z39x56f0r6jzp9a04supe66qjn8rg
transaction
ed8eb9007f01a21a4fb325b1b67e05e20c7e33e82a37417616018a484f9d1526
spent
true